B&C 12FG100

12" · 8 Ω · 1000 W · 91 dB · datasheet ↗

Paramètres Thiele-Small

Taille nominale12"
Impédance8 Ω
Fs34 Hz
Qts0.36
Qes0.39
Qms5.1
Vas49 L
Sd522 cm²
Xmax10.3 mm
Re4.9 Ω
Bl21.4 T·m
Mms167.8 g
Pe1000 W
Sensibilité91 dB

Indication d'alignement

EBP87 · flexible
Sealed Vb (Qtc ≈ 0.71)≈ 17.1 L

EBP 50-100 : fonctionne en clos ou en bass-reflex.

Rules of thumb from T/S parameters only. Verify against a real simulation before cutting wood.
